#e2bf95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2bf95 is composed of 88.6% red, 74.9%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.5% magenta, 34.1%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 32.7 degrees, a saturation of 57% and a lightness of 73.5%. #e2bf95 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c57f2b.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#e2bf95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e2bf95 has RGB values of R:226, G:191,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.34,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14860181.

Shades and Tints of #e2bf95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f1 is the lightest one.
